It is one of the most extensively researched peptides in the recovery category, with studies investigating its effects on tendon, muscle, and ligament healing, angiogenesis, and cytoprotective mechanisms
Research shows BPC-157 increases the stimulation of blood vessels through VEFG, upregulates early growth response genes, and increases nitric oxide through NOS3 stimulation.[ref] Here are a few of the studies in detail: A 2014 study outlined one mechanism of action, showing that BPC-157 enhances growth hormone receptors directly in the tendon, increasing growth hormone in the tendon
